A user reports that their PC boots to a black screen with a blinking cursor after installing a new SSD. The BIOS detects the SSD, but the system does not load the operating system. What is the most likely cause?

Correct answer & explanation

The boot order in BIOS is set to the old drive first.

A blinking cursor after POST often indicates the system cannot find a bootable operating system. This commonly happens when the boot order is incorrect or the new SSD is not set as the first boot device.

  • The SSD is not compatible with the motherboard.

    Why it's wrong here

    If the BIOS/UEFI successfully detects the Solid State Drive (SSD), it confirms that the fundamental hardware interface (e.g., SATA, NVMe) and basic communication protocols are compatible with the motherboard. A blinking cursor typically indicates that the system found a boot device but failed to locate or execute a valid operating system bootloader, not a complete lack of hardware recognition.

  • The boot order in BIOS is set to the old drive first.

    Why this is correct

    A blinking cursor after the Power-On Self-Test (POST) signifies that the system successfully initialized hardware but failed to load an operating system from the designated boot device. If the BIOS/UEFI boot order is still configured to prioritize an old, possibly removed or empty, drive, the system will attempt to boot from it, fail, and then halt at a blinking cursor without proceeding to the new SSD.

  • The SATA cable is faulty.

    Why it's wrong here

    A faulty SATA data or power cable would typically prevent the BIOS/UEFI from detecting the Solid State Drive (SSD) entirely during the initial Power-On Self-Test (POST) phase. Since the problem description implies the system is attempting to boot from a drive (leading to a blinking cursor), the SSD must be detected, thus ruling out a simple cable malfunction as the root cause.

  • The SSD needs to be partitioned.

    Why it's wrong here

    An unpartitioned or unformatted SSD would prevent an operating system from booting, but the system's error message would likely be more explicit, such as 'No bootable device found' or 'Operating System not found.' A blinking cursor usually indicates that the system *did* find a device and attempted to hand off control, but the boot sector or bootloader on that device was either missing or invalid, rather than a complete absence of partition structure.
